how is shadow formed?what are its characteristics?​

Explanation:

Shadows are formed when light is stopped by an object. An opaque objects stops the light completely, so an opaque object casts a dark shadow behind it. A translucent objects stops the light partially, so a translucent object casts a weak shadow. ... An object forms shadow on the opposite side to the source of light...
